1 And the sons of Reuben the firstborn of Israel—for he was the firstborn, and because he defiled the bed of his father, his birthright was given to the sons of Joseph son of Israel, and he is not reckoned according to birthright.

2 Yet Judah prevailed over his brother, and a leader was from him, and the birthright was to Joseph.

3 The sons of Reuben, the firstborn of Israel: Hanoch, and Pallu, Hezron, and Carmi.

4 The sons of Joel: Shemaiah his son, Gog his son, Shimei his son,

5 Micah his son, Reaiah his son, Baal his son,

6 and Beerah his son, whom Tiglath-pilneser king of Assyria removed; He was leader of the Reubenite.

7 And his brothers by their clans reckoned to their generations: The chief Jeiel, and Zechariah,

8 and Bela son of Azaz, son of Shema, son of Joel. He dwelt in Aroer and as far as Nebo and Baal-meon.

9 And they settled in the east as far as the entering in of the wilderness, even from the River Euphrates, because their livestock had multiplied in the land of Gilead.

10 And in the days of Saul they made war with the Hagrites, and they fell by their hands, and they dwelt in their tents over all the face of the east of Gilead.

11 And the sons of Gad dwelt next to them in the land of Bashan as far as Salcah.

12 Joel was the chief, and Shapham the next, and Jaanai, and Shaphat in Bashan.

1 Chronicles 5:1-12, Berean Literal Bible. Public domain.
